Maldives president steps down

MALE: The first democratically elected president of the Maldives resigned Tuesday after the police and army clashed in the streets of the island nation amid protests over the arrest of a top judge. The resignation of President Mohamed Nasheed marked a stunning fall for the former human rights campaigner

US aid to Army

KATHMANDU: While the United States announced a 'peace process support' of US$ 2 million (Rs 155 million) to the Nepal Army (NA), it also said its policy on the Army remains unchanged.
